Output e4c03527fc90250454d4177650f30739f1e0105842381a2b21c13e975c04bbde:5

value
11243800
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18b017eb9ae6401b0adca31e5e58a4bc27c41080 OP_EQUALVERIFY OP_CHECKSIG
address
13FYAnrRmTryhaw33yQ8G6n4b1xuAfsx2U
transaction
e4c03527fc90250454d4177650f30739f1e0105842381a2b21c13e975c04bbde
spent
true